Summary: | Wide band-stop filter on high-resistivity silicon (HRS) is introduced. The starting point is an ideal circuit model with ideal waveguides. The filter is simulated in microstrip technology and compared with the ideal model. The structure is adjusted to the conditions of silicon and technological boundaries. |
